What is OBDII?

In the past, many car manufacturers relied on their own diagnostic systems to identify car problems. In 1996, the government ordered that all cars use a standard system to read diagnostic codes. The new system known as OBD-II utilizes the same diagnostic code and port system for all brands and models that are sold in the US. This means that any mechanic is able to quickly diagnose a problem with your vehicle by plugging in the special tool.

The OBD-II detects a variety of issues within the engine and other components using the standard diagnostic plug. The data is saved to the car's computer for later analysis. The system can then detect and repair any faults before creating significant damage. Mechanics can then connect to the OBD-II port using a scanner tool, which will show all error codes and show what part of the system they come from.

Scan tools have a higher computing capacity than code readers and can detect more types of error codes. They can also display live data graphs and save data to be later analyzed. Some tools are able to perform advanced functions like reprogramming the ECU and providing performance enhancing options. These high-end tools are usually utilized by skilled automotive technicians and are more expensive than simple code scanners.

When you connect a scanner tool to an OBD-II connector it will detect the protocol and communicate with the vehicle using the appropriate pins. There are many protocols. The most common include SAE J1850 (KWP2000) which is used by Ford and certain GM automobiles ISO 14230-4, which is used in a variety of European and Asian vehicles and CAN. Some scan tools can tell you exactly what the code signifies. Others will give you the code, and you'll have to conduct some research on the internet to find out what it means.

How do I program a BMW Key

BMW offers drivers in the Murrieta area with keyless entry. It's a feature that lets you to lock and unlock your vehicle without the need for the physical key. This keyless entry system is only activated when the key fob is programmed to the car. You'll only need to follow two easy steps.

The process varies slightly depending on whether you want to connect a brand new key fob to your existing bmw lost key or are starting from scratch and don't have a functioning key. First, you must insert the working key fob into your vehicle, along with the one you'd like to program. Make sure that all windows and doors are shut. Insert the working key into the ignition, turning it to one position, then quickly returning five times (do not start the engine). Turn the key back and then take it out.

Hold the unlock button while pressing the lock button (the BMW Logo) three times quickly. Then release the unlock button, and the door locks should lock and unlock automatically. Repeat this procedure for each additional key fob that you wish to program.
